// CRASH_BATCH_FLUSH_INTERVAL_MS controls how often the Pebbleworks mobile
// client drains queued crash reports to the Larkspur ingest tier. Lowering
// this risks battery drain on older devices; raising it delays symbolication
// and skews the weekly sync dashboards. We settled on 45s after the Quillford
// field trial showed negligible data loss. Any change requires sign-off from
// the pipeline rotation. The value below was validated against the following
// reference build.

trace token, yahog-kagep: htk31_5e48fcce7f3b067cef6eb9ffad9373c

Context: Ardenfell line margins slipped three points over two quarters. Drivers: input steel costs, aggressive discounting at the Westmoor branch, and a stale price book. Proposal: uplift list prices four percent, tighten discount authority to regional level, sunset the two lowest-margin SKUs. Risk: volume loss at Halverton accounts, estimated under two percent. Decision requested at Thursday's review. Modelling assumptions are in the appendix pack. The commercial reasoning leadership wants kept close is noted directly below.

board note of tajop-yajof: The finance team signed off on a budget of $77.6 million for Project Pramir.

Ticket: Config drift on notify-fanout workers

The Larkspire notification fan-out pool in production no longer matches what's committed for the backpressure controller. Two workers are running an older queue-depth threshold, which is why shed events fire inconsistently under load. Requesting a coordinated redeploy in the next release window. The intended state for all workers is as follows:

deployment values, kawip-kafog:
belath:
  pin: 3709
  tenant: ulaox
  seal: seal_25075386
  metrics_host: metrics.belath.halixhq.test
  standby_team: gormir
  escalation: wenys-fenwyn
  nonce: 26e5f7

## Deployment: Calendar Sync Conflict Fix

Heads up before you approve: this deploy changes how Plumwick resolves double-booked sync events. Previously, the last writer won, which meant the Ostrell calendar could silently clobber local edits. Now we detect conflicts at merge time and keep both entries flagged for review, which is less clever but way less destructive. Nothing changes for single-source users. For the conflict resolver to behave correctly in prod, the service needs to boot with the following.

service settings:
oliath:
  log_level: debug
  metrics_host: metrics.oliath.zemvarsys.internal
  pool_size: 8